RYAN TAYLOR, Petitioner v. COMMISSIONER OF INTERNAL REVENUE, Respondent


ORDER

Kathleen Kerrigan Chief Judge

Upon review of the record of this case and petitioner's application for waiver of the Court's filing fee, it is

ORDERED that petitioner's application is denied as it does not establish that petitioner meets the criteria for waiver. It is further

ORDERED that, on or before April 3, 2023, petitioner shall pay the Court's $60 filing fee. Information on how to pay the fee can be found at https://ustaxcourt.gov/pay_filing_fee.html, and failure to comply with this Order may result in the dismissal of this case or other action as the Court determines appropriate.
